"Some sources link Alevism to Shia Islam and particularly to the heterodox syncretic[4] sufi group known as the Bektashi Order. According to these sources, Alevism is closely related to Bektashism: commonalities include the veneration of the Alevi saint Haji Bektash Veli, a Turkish[7][8][9][10][11][12][13][14] or Iranian[15][16][17][18][19][20] saint from Khorasan (modern-day Iran)[21] of the 13th century."

My family is deeply involved in Bektaşi tariqat. I have been sent to there as a child to learn about the religion.
Haji Bektaşi Veli was one of the first schoolars among the Turkish society and philophy to spread Islam in Anatolia.
His beliefs and ideas later became a branch in Alevism.
It is linked to Shia because the islam was brought to Turks by Persians who had believed in Hz.Ali (s.a.v ). This influence cause to the Bektaşi and other Alevi schoolars to have somewhat similar beliefs but still it is not %100 similar to the Shia Islam.

Alevis would get executed in Iran over their ''Heresy''. Alevi sect is Turkish created sect that is half Turkic shamanism and half Anatolian Islam. It doesn't have any ''sunni'' or ''shia'' leanings.

>examples

Alevis pray while singing and playing instruments which comes from shamanism

Alevis (and Tukish sunnis) create totem trees to wish from ''Gods and their wise elder man who died''

Alevis make totem places at the locations they think their elders wise men had supernatural experiences

Alevis bath their children and pray for them at the same time to create a cleansing ritual which also comes from Shamanism
